Researchers discovered that users of e-cigarettes can be exposed to as much as 1,600 times as much pulegone as cigarette smokers of menthol cigarettes. Getty ImagesSome menthol- and mint-flavored e-cigarette liquids and smokeless tobacco items include possibly harmful mint ice cream vape juice levels of a recognized carcinogen, researchers said previously this month. This contributes to growing issues about the health risks of e-cigarettes.

The chemical, called pulegone, hasn't been connected to the recent lung illnesses. But in 2018, the Food and Drug Administration (FDA) its usage as a food additive due to studies showing it can cause liver and lung cancer in rodents. The FDA's restriction remained in response to petitions from customer groups - tobacco flavored vape juice.

In a brand-new, researchers from Duke University found that people who use specific mint- and menthol-flavored e-cigarettes and smokeless tobacco items are exposed to high levels of this carcinogen (best menthol vape juice). These were higher than the FDA's "unacceptable" level for ingestion of this substance in food, wrote the scientists. The findings were this month in JAMA Internal Medicine.

Ali Raja, executive vice chairman of the department of emergency situation medication at Massachusetts General Medical Facility, who wasn't involved in the research study, was "surprised" at the level of this chemical in these items. Researchers found that users of these e-cigarettes would be exposed to approximately 1,600 times as much pulegone as cigarette smokers of menthol cigarettes.

In the study, the researchers took a look at pulegone levels in 5 kinds of e-liquids and one kind of smokeless tobacco. mint vape juice. They compared these to levels discovered in numerous brands of combustible menthol cigarettes. This information came from studies of e-liquids and combustible cigarettes done by the Centers for Illness Control and Avoidance.

So, scientists depend on recognized dangers of oral direct exposure (tobacco e juice). Early research study recommends, however, that the dangers associated with inhalation are at least 2 times higher than halo tobacco e juice those due to oral direct exposure. The tobacco industry has actually worked to lower the level of pulegone in menthol cigarette flavorings, said the researchers in a statement.

Nevertheless, Raja states just removing this chemical from e-cigarettes would not remove his issues about vaping." My issues about vaping are more about the dependency potential, and more recently about the respiratory illnesses triggered by other ingredients in e-liquids," Raja said. Laura Crotty Alexander, a pulmonary and crucial care medicine doctor at UC San Diego, states health specialists have been calling for this kind of guideline for many years." Banning flavors is a terrific step toward attempting to limit the appeal of vaping devices to people at danger," Crotty Alexander said. A current national study of U.S.

Crotty Alexander states this substantial surge in youth vaping is worrying due to the fact that "in terms of the actual health threats of e-cigarettes, a lot is still unknown." She also states the usage of THC the psychedelic chemical in cannabis in e-liquids is "incredibly high, a lot greater than any of us knew - best menthol vape juice." Numerous of the current cases of vaping-related lung harmed involved individuals who reported vaping THC or THC and nicotine products.

While black market e-liquids have actually been blamed for a few of these illnesses, no e-cigarette business has actually been permitted by the FDA to sell its products in the United States." We do not know if any of the chemicals that are being put in these e-liquids for individuals to breathe in are safe," Crotty Alexander stated.
